Raheny Driving Test Closure Sparks Frustration | Dublin News
from Dublin News Today | 2 Min News | The Daily News Now!
Dublin’s Raheny driving test centre is shutting down temporarily starting September 18th, forcing nearly 3,000 learners—some waiting up to six months—to relocate to already-overwhelmed Killester. With wait times there averaging 14 weeks and over 1,380 people already queued, the move risks worsening delays rather than solving them. Frustrated drivers say it disrupts daily life, even affecting pet care. The RSA insists this is a temporary fix to boost capacity during construction, promising no cancellations and unchanged queue positions.
